[prev in list] [next in list] [prev in thread] [next in thread] 

List:       kde-commits
Subject:    kdepim/akregator/src
From:       Frank Osterfeld <frank.osterfeld () kdemail ! net>
Date:       2005-04-19 7:50:36
Message-ID: 20050419075036.0427E5FA () office ! kde ! org
[Download RAW message or body]

CVS commit by osterfeld: 

fix the stop action I broke yesterday evening


  M +3 -3      akregator_part.cpp   1.163
  M +1 -3      akregator_part.h   1.72
  M +6 -0      akregator_view.cpp   1.242
  M +1 -1      akregator_view.h   1.93


--- kdepim/akregator/src/akregator_part.cpp  #1.162:1.163
@@ -493,8 +493,8 @@ bool Part::openFile()
 }
 
-bool Part::closeURL()
+void Part::slotStop()
 {
-    kdWarning() << "Part::closeURL() called!" << endl;
-    return MyBasePart::closeURL();
+    m_view->slotAbortFetches();
+    setStatusBar(QString::null);
 }
 

--- kdepim/akregator/src/akregator_part.h  #1.71:1.72
@@ -107,6 +107,4 @@ namespace Akregator
             virtual bool openURL(const KURL& url);
 
-            virtual bool Part::closeURL();
-            
             /** Opens standard feedlist */
             virtual void openStandardFeedList();
@@ -204,5 +202,5 @@ namespace Akregator
 
         private slots:
-            void slotStop() {closeURL(); };
+            void slotStop();
 
          private: // attributes

--- kdepim/akregator/src/akregator_view.cpp  #1.241:1.242
@@ -425,4 +425,10 @@ void View::slotLoadingProgress(int perce
 }
 
+void View::slotAbortFetches()
+{
+    endOperation();
+    m_transaction->stop();
+}
+
 QString View::getTitleNodeText(const QDomDocument &doc)
 {

--- kdepim/akregator/src/akregator_view.h  #1.92:1.93
@@ -193,5 +193,5 @@ namespace Akregator
             void slotLoadingProgress(int);
 
-            
+            void slotAbortFetches();
             void slotFetchesCompleted();
            


[prev in list] [next in list] [prev in thread] [next in thread] 

Configure | About | News | Add a list | Sponsored by KoreLogic